COSTWAY β Expert Take
The COSTWAY PE Rattan Chaise Lounge scores 74/100, offering good comfort and value for its adjustable design.
The COSTWAY PE Rattan Chaise Lounge earns a 74/100, offering commendable adjustability and comfort for its class. Its 6-gear adjustable backrest, combined with a thick sitting cushion and lumbar pillow, provides versatile relaxation for various positions. Constructed with a steel frame and weather-resistant PE wicker, it offers acceptable sturdiness, though durability expectations should align with its accessible price point. Measuring 29"W x 79"L, it fits well on patios or poolside. This lounge is ideal for those prioritizing cushioned comfort and adaptable reclining without a premium investment, despite average long-term durability concerns.
The COSTWAY Outdoor Patio Heater scores 74/100 for its powerful heating and safety features at a potentially great value.
The COSTWAY 50,000 BTU patio heater offers powerful warmth for outdoor spaces like porches and decks. Its stainless steel construction with a powder-coated surface promises durability against the elements. The triple protection system, including an anti-tilt device, adds crucial safety. While assembly and mobility are aided by wheels and handles, the lack of material specifics beyond stainless steel and its 19.5" x 19.5" dimensions leave some questions about long-term robustness. It's a solid mid-range option for commercial or home use seeking effective heating.
VEVOR β Expert Take
The VEVOR Outdoor Bar Table scores 74/100, offering durable steel construction and weather resistance at a strong value.
The VEVOR Outdoor Bar Table excels in stability and weather-resistant construction for its likely price point. Its 47x15-inch galvanized steel top, supported by robust Q195 carbon steel legs, offers ample space for 2-4 people and effectively resists rust and scratches. Assembly is straightforward with adjustable leveling feet ensuring stability on uneven surfaces. While highly versatile for various indoor/outdoor settings like balconies or hot tubs, its counter-height design inherently limits 'comfort' without dedicated bar stools. Itβs a solid, no-frills option where durability and functional space are priorities over plush seating, scoring 4.1/5 stars from users.
VEVOR Interlocking Tiles score 74/100 for versatile wet area drainage, thanks to efficient water dispersal and easy assembly.
The VEVOR Interlocking Tile offers a practical solution for wet areas. Its soft PVC construction, at 12" x 12" per tile, provides decent comfort underfoot while the 0.6-inch support pins ensure effective drainage, preventing pooling. Durability is average, as PVC can degrade over time. The low-maintenance aspect and easy customization make it appealing for DIYers in bathrooms, kitchens, or around pools. While not a premium material, its value proposition for creating safer, drier spaces is strong.
